This workshop explores how our gardens can become vital refuges for pollinators and other wildlife. Learn about the crucial role pollinators play, how to garden more sustainably, and simple steps you can take to attract and support more wildlife at home.
Led by Plant CIC gardener and self proclaimed nature nerd, Andy, this workshop deep dives into wildlife-friendly features, habitats, and management strategies used across the Plant gardens and how you can recreate them in your own garden.
